General Description
The VHC573 is an advanced high speed CMOS octal
latch with 3-STATE output fabricated with silicon gate
CMOS technology. It achieves the high speed operation
similar to equivalent Bipolar Schottky TTL while main-
taining the CMOS low power dissipation. This 8-bit
D-type latch is controlled by a latch enable input (LE)
and an Output Enable input (OE). When the OE input is
HIGH, the eight outputs are in a high impedance state.
An input protection circuit ensures that 0V to 7V can be
applied to the input pins without regard to the supply
voltage. This device can be used to interface 5V to 3V
systems and two supply systems such as battery back
up. This circuit prevents device destruction due to mis-
matched supply and input voltages.

Functional Description
The VHC573 contains eight D-type latches with
3-STATE output buffers. When the Latch Enable (LE)
input is HIGH, data on the D
n
inputs enters the latches.
In this condition the latches are transparent, i.e., a latch
output will change state each time its D input changes.
When LE is LOW the latches store the information that
was present on the D inputs, a setup time preceding the
HIGH-to-LOW transition of LE. The 3-STATE buffers are
controlled by the Output Enable (OE) input. When OE is
LOW, the buffers are enabled. When OE is HIGH the
buffers are in the high impedance mode, but, this does
not interfere with entering new data into the latches.

Notes:
3. Parameter guaranteed by design. tOSLH = |tPLH max – tPLH min|; tOSHL = |tPHL max – tPHL min|
4. CPD is defined as the value of the internal equivalent capacitance which is calculated from the operating
current consumption without load. Average operating current can be obtained by the equation:
ICC (Opr.) = CPD • VCC • fIN + ICC / 8 (per Latch). The total CPD when n pcs. of the Latch operates can be
calculated by the equation: CPD(total) = 21 + 8n.
